The Cardinal Newman Cardinals and the Westminster Catawba Christian Indians will round out the year against one another at at 4:30 p.m. on Monday. Cardinal Newman is strutting in with some offensive muscle as they've averaged 57 points per game this season.
Cardinal Newman picked up another tournament win on Saturday. They came out on top against James Island by a score of 49-40.

Multiple players turned in solid performances to lead Cardinal Newman to victory, but perhaps none more so than Elton Smith Jr., who dropped a double-double on ten points and 15 rebounds. Smith Jr. has been hot for a while, having posted ten or more rebounds the last 12 times he's played. Nigel Chivers was another key player, going 6 for 8 on his way to 13 points.
Meanwhile, Westminster Catawba Christian came up short against Forsyth Country Day on Saturday and fell 69-58. While losing is never fun, the Indians can't take it too hard given the team's big disadvantage in MaxPreps' basketball rankings in their respective home states (they are ranked 235th in South Carolina, while the Furies are ranked 11th in North Carolina).
Cardinal Newman will need focus on slowing down Nikayle Hodge, one of several Westminster Catawba Christian players who made an impact when they last played. He went 6 of 13 on his way to 18 points. That's the most points Hodge has posted since back in November of 2023. The team also got some help courtesy of MJ Littlejohn, who went 5 of 10 on his way to 10 points and three steals.
Cardinal Newman now has a winning record of 6-5. As for Westminster Catawba Christian,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 7-9.
Rebounding is likely to be a big factor in this contest: Cardinal Newman has been smashing the glass this season, having averaged 30.5 rebounds per game. However, it's not like Westminster Catawba Christian struggles in that department as they've been averaging 26.9 boards.
